Nd-Fe-B based magnets have the highest energy product among all permanent magnets, which is required for numerous clean energy technologies. For higher temperature applications (T > 150°C), additions of heavy rare earth elements (HREEs) such as Dy are required to maintain sufficient coercivity during operation. Additions of Dy are expensive. Thus, it is desirable to reduce the need for HREEs by reducing the grain size to the nanoscale, which increases the coercivity and decreases its temperature dependence. Here, we report a novel nanograin Nd-Fe-B magnet fabrication method that is continuous and inexpensive. The process uses mechanically milled Nd-Fe-B melt-spun flakes as feedstock powder that is packed into a metal vessel and then hot rolled to form a fully dense and highly textured strip magnet with tailored thicknesses, down to 800 µm. Finally, using this process, fully dense nanograin bulk magnets can be synthesized in minutes compared to the traditional multi-step processes that are typically low throughput..
